I tend to stick with audiobooks as I can get chores and other menial tasks done while listening to whatever I want to read. There are occasions where I will seek out a physical copy of a book, but it's usually after listening to it as an audiobook. If I find I'm wishing I could highlight certain things while reading, that's usually when I start seeking out a physical copy instead of relying solely on the audiobook for my enrichment.
